Mayesh Wholesale Florist Fleet Management Case Study

Case study showing how Mayesh Wholesale Florist used Azuga TMS to manage maintenance, reduce speeding, and deploy plug-and-play tracking across 65 vehicles.

Mayesh Wholesale Florist operates 16 branches across eight states with a 65-vehicle fleet. The company faced challenges with vehicle maintenance scheduling, speeding incidents, and hardware installation downtime. Azuga Fleet provided maintenance reminders, speeding alerts, and plug-and-play tracking devices. Results included improved preventative maintenance compliance, reduced speeding behavior, and immediate deployment without taking vehicles out of service.

Key takeaways

Maintenance reminders improved compliance for high-utilization delivery vehicles

Speeding alerts reduced unsafe driving incidents and fuel costs

Plug-and-play hardware enabled rapid rollout without mechanic scheduling

Driver behavior reporting supported safety culture change across branches

Fleet tracking delivered instant data transmission without vehicle downtime
